Race car driver Bill Elliots uncle offered to sell me his gun collection when he decided he was not in need of them any more. i purchased a double barrel 410 by kassner, churchill from spain i think, but he had a 1960 belgium pristine model of the browing 22 with a scope and i wanted it so bad i could taste it....that was the one gun he decided to keep and sold a bar 270 never fired and a rem 1100 in 410......didnt know they made one. Wish now i had bought them all as he offered them to me in a package deal of 1250. He passed away last year and i surely do miss him but i think of him every time i look or think about that gun, among other things he did for me. he was my pastor for many years.

I have 3 Abolts left hand. With hand loads and the boss tweaked they all shoot 1/2 moa. Not bad for factory guns. I know the custom gun guys will scoff but hard to argue with those groups. Love my Brownings.
